Responsibilities

ABOUT THE ROLE

Foxtons is looking for a Team Assistant to join the Logistics & Printroom team based in Staines

You will report directly to the Logistics & Printroom Manager. As a part of the team, your day-to-day role will include:

  • Managing the print for Foxtons printed stationery items including business cards, door drops, statements, etc.
  • Weekly stock check of items held centrally at the Warehouse
  • Liaising with the Procurement team to place weekly orders with relevant suppliers
  • Collating items for each Front Office for distribution by the Logistics team including printed items, copier paper, coffee, etc.
  • Receiving, checking and storing all deliveries to the Warehouse e.g. copier paper, stationery, marketing items, etc
  • Warehouse duties will include keeping the area clean, tidy & safe
  • Delivery of items to from the Warehouse to head office at Chiswick Park

On occasion, you may also be asked to

  • Cover logistics routes during holidays
  • Help to move office furniture, upload deliveries and other ad hoc tasks as required

You will be working closely with key stakeholders & departments across the business meaning that excellent communication skills are vital, plus the desire to support and help wherever possible.
